Just wanted to let you know to try to get one from each of the parks. Epcot and AK have different buttons than MK and MGM.
When I got mine, MK and MGM had the white round buttons w/ castle logo, Epcot had a rectangle shaped button w/ all the flags for the different countires, and AK had a green and white safari themed button.
Also, I assume you realize these are totally FREE and yours for the asking! I picked up one at each of the parks to use in my classroom - I was totally honest w/ guest relations about this and they were thrilled to give me one each time. Oh, don't forget to WEAR your button all day once you get it - CM's look for them and we got tons of perks - CM's busting out into song, extra fastpasses, flowers, special seating... these perks are meant for someone - might as well be YOU on your special day
